Market Overview
Intelligent motor controllers combine the functionality of conventional motor control centers with advanced diagnostics, network configuration, and enhanced protection — but at a lower cost per unit. These systems are increasingly deployed in three-phase motor systems, allowing plants to reduce energy consumption, optimize operations, and respond proactively to faults.
According to Introspective Market Research, the confluence of rising industrial automation (especially in sectors like oil & gas, power generation, and wastewater) and the push for energy optimization is fueling demand for intelligent motor controllers. Simultaneously, the adoption of IoT, AI-based monitoring, and predictive maintenance solutions is expanding the use case for smart controllers.

Regional & Segment Analysis
· Asia-Pacific stands out as the largest regional market — rapid industrial expansion in China, India, and Southeast Asia is fueling controller deployment.
· North America and Europe are also significant, driven by modernization of legacy plants and regulatory pushes for energy management.
· By motor type, AC motors dominate the adoption of intelligent controllers, due to their ubiquity in industrial applications.
· On the voltage front, low-voltage segments are forecasted to capture the strongest growth.
· By application, pumps, fans, and compressors remain primary use cases — but "others" (specialized machinery) are gaining traction.
· Among industries, Oil & Gas leads, followed by Power Generation, Water & Wastewater, Food & Beverage, Chemicals, and Metals & Mining.

Challenges and Cost Pressures
While the outlook is optimistic, several headwinds remain:
· High Upfront Investment: Despite long-term savings, many companies find the initial capital outlay for intelligent motor controllers prohibitive — especially smaller or legacy operations.
· Integration Complexity: Integrating smart controllers into existing infrastructure (especially older plants) can be complex, requiring investment in compatibility, networking, and training.
· Cyber-Security Risks: As controllers become more connected, they are increasingly exposed to cyber-risk; protecting networked motor control systems is a growing concern.
Use Cases & Case Study
Case Study – Oil & Gas Plant in Southeast Asia
A major oil & gas processing facility in Southeast Asia retrofitted its conventional motor control centers with intelligent motor controllers across its pump and compressor stations. Over a 12-month operational period, it realized:
· 10–15% reduction in energy consumption through better motor efficiency
· 25% fewer unplanned shutdowns, thanks to predictive diagnostic capabilities
· 20% lower maintenance costs, as early warnings enabled proactive servicing
These gains translated into significant OPEX savings and improved operational resilience.
